I mean, you would hope so. But honestly, do you think that's actually likely? Or is it more likely that they'd fill in the RoA and use that land instead? I think the latter is far more likely.

The RoA and shoreline surrounding it within the railroad berm is signfiicantly larger than the entirety of DCA's Cars Land. And the MK variant is not a clone of that land. They aren't building the accompanying town, which reduces that land's footprint by more than a third, and the Cars attraction shown at the presentation is also not a clone of RSR. The rockwork is much smaller than the Cadillac Range and I suspect the track layout is also not going to take up as much land either. If the art ends up being at all accurate, there's also a centralized "mesa" structure that the ride spirals up into. You can also see Big Thunder in the background of this piece of art to the left-

I wouldn't be surprised if this tall mesa structure goes roughly where the southern part of TSI was located, with the entirety of the RoA filled in and the lower half replaced with this Cars Land. Further up north being villains, but still potentially staying within the berm of the railroad track.

Something like this seems the most plausible to me, and wouldn't require as much land redevelopment as an actual expansion would-

The Yellow and Purple could be slightly larger or smaller depending on which land needs more space, blue being any potential spillover that might be necessary (but perhaps not needed as there's ample room within the existing RoA footprint if they do fill that in completely).

This is assuming however that Villains is still intended to go in the Frontierland area at all. They didn't actually specify whether this was still the plan to be fair. I still expect it to be, but they only said "coming to Magic Kingdom". There's actually still quite a bit of designated expansion land in Fantasyland. A plot directly to the north of Tron past the Circus. They could also probably figure something out with the land north of Magic Kingdom Dr if they tried (that blue highlighted area is a part of that).

Worth noting that depending on WHERE exactly it is, it can be a continuation of the kinda-sorta theme that runs from Liberty Square through to Frontierland. If it's really past Big Thunder Mountain, or west of Tiana's, then it works perfectly - start out in 1700s America, and as you work your way west, you go forward in time before hitting the turn of the 21st century.
